Fine tune dianostics for when a borrow conflicts with a destructor that needs exclusive access.
In particular: 1. Extend `WriteKind::StorageDeadOrDrop` with state to track whether we are running a destructor or just freeing backing storage. (As part of this, when we drop a Box<..<Box<T>..> where `T` does not need drop, we now signal that the drop of `T` is a kind of storage dead rather than a drop.) 2. When reporting that a value does not live long enough, check if we're doing an "interesting" drop, i.e. we aren't just trivally freeing the borrowed state, but rather a user-defined dtor will run and potentially require exclusive aces to the borrowed state. 3. Added a new diagnosic to describe the scenario here.

E0713: r##"
|
||||||
|
This error occurs when an attempt is made to borrow state past the end of the
|
||||||
|
lifetime of a type that implements the `Drop` trait.
|
||||||
|
|
||||||
|
Example of erroneous code:
|
||||||
|
|
||||||
|
```compile_fail,E0713
|
||||||
|
pub struct S<'a> { data: &'a mut String }
|
||||||
|
|
||||||
|
impl<'a> Drop for S<'a> {
|
||||||
|
fn drop(&mut self) { self.data.push_str("being dropped"); }
|
||||||
|
}
|
||||||
|
|
||||||
|
fn demo(s: S) -> &mut String { let p = &mut *s.data; p }
|
||||||
|
```
|
||||||
|
|
||||||
|
Here, `demo` tries to borrow the string data held within its
|
||||||
|
argument `s` and then return that borrow. However, `S` is
|
||||||
|
declared as implementing `Drop`.
|
||||||
|
|
||||||
|
Structs implementing the `Drop` trait have an implicit destructor that
|
||||||
|
gets called when they go out of scope. This destructor gets exclusive
|
||||||
|
access to the fields of the struct when it runs.
|
||||||
|
|
||||||
|
This means that when `s` reaches the end of `demo`, its destructor
|
||||||
|
gets exclusive access to its `&mut`-borrowed string data. allowing
|
||||||
|
another borrow of that string data (`p`), to exist across the drop of
|
||||||
|
`s` would be a violation of the principle that `&mut`-borrows have
|
||||||
|
exclusive, unaliased access to their referenced data.
|
||||||
|
|
||||||
|
This error can be fixed by changing `demo` so that the destructor does
|
||||||
|
not run while the string-data is borrowed; for example by taking `S`
|
||||||
|
by reference:
|
||||||
|
|
||||||
|
```
|
||||||
|
pub struct S<'a> { data: &'a mut String }
|
||||||
|
|
||||||
|
impl<'a> Drop for S<'a> {
|
||||||
|
fn drop(&mut self) { self.data.push_str("being dropped"); }
|
||||||
|
}
|
||||||
|
|
||||||
|
fn demo(s: &mut S) -> &mut String { let p = &mut *(*s).data; p }
|
||||||
|
```
